Let’s Get Cooking: Your Step-by-Step Guide

Cheese Bread Potato Recipe Details
Prep Time 15 minutes
Cook Time 30 minutes
Total Time 45 minutes
Servings 6
Difficulty Easy

Ingredients

  • 1 large loaf of crusty bread (sourdough or French bread work great)
  • 2 cups shredded cheddar cheese
  • 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
  • 2 medium potatoes, peeled and thinly sliced
  • 1/4 cup butter, melted
  • 2 cloves garlic, minced
  • 1 tablespoon fresh rosemary, chopped
  • Salt and pepper to taste

Instructions

  1. Preheat your oven to 375°F (190°C).
  2. Cut the bread loaf into a crosshatch pattern, being careful not to cut all the way through the bottom crust.
  3. In a bowl, mix the melted butter with minced garlic and chopped rosemary.
  4. Brush the butter mixture generously between the bread cuts and over the top of the loaf.
  5. Stuff the cheese and thinly sliced potatoes between the cuts in the bread.
  6. Wrap the entire loaf in foil, leaving the top slightly open.
  7. Bake for 25 minutes, then uncover and bake for an additional 5-10 minutes until the cheese is bubbly and the top is golden brown.
  8. Let it cool for a few minutes before serving.

Pro Tips for Cheese Bread Potato Perfection

Want to take your Cheese Bread Potato Recipe to the next level? Here are some insider tips that’ll make you look like a culinary genius:

  • Choose the right bread: A sturdy, crusty loaf works best to hold all that cheesy, potato goodness.
  • Slice potatoes ultra-thin: Use a mandoline slicer for uniform, paper-thin potato slices that’ll cook evenly.
  • Get creative with cheese: Mix and match different cheese varieties for a flavor explosion.
  • Add some heat: Sprinkle in some red pepper flakes or jalapeños for a spicy kick.
  • Make it a meal: Serve with a side salad or some crispy bacon for a complete dinner.

The Secret to Customizing Your Cheese Bread Potato Recipe

One of the best things about this recipe is its versatility. Here are some mouthwatering variations to keep things exciting:

  • Meat Lover’s Edition: Add cooked bacon bits or diced ham between the layers.
  • Veggie Delight: Toss in some sautéed mushrooms, spinach, or bell peppers.
  • Southwest Twist: Sprinkle in some taco seasoning and top with fresh cilantro and a dollop of sour cream.
  • Italian Escape: Use a mix of provolone and parmesan cheese, and add some sun-dried tomatoes.
